§ 25-49. Time of commencement.
Cypress Planning Code · 2026-07 edition · updated 2026-07-25 · Cypress
At the time the final tract map is approved, the city council shall designate the time when development of park and recreational facilities shall be commenced. Unless otherwise specified, the city shall begin development of park and recreational facilities within five years from the time of final inspection and acceptance of tract improvements by the city council. (Ord. No. 582, § 2, 9-13-76; Ord. No. 874, § 1, 9-23-91)
